What is a Daily Expense Tracker?

A Daily Expense Tracker helps you log, categorize, and monitor your day-to-day spending. Instead of losing track of where your money goes, this tool gives you a clear, organized view of your daily, weekly, and monthly expenses so you can budget more effectively.

How the Calculations Work

The tool sums all entries within a selected time period and groups them by category:

Total Spend = Σ (all expense entries in selected period)

Category percentages are calculated as (category total ÷ overall total) × 100, helping you see where the biggest share of your budget goes.

Worked Example

If you log ₹200 on food, ₹100 on transport, and ₹150 on bills in one day, your daily total is ₹450. Food represents 44.4% of that day's spending (200÷450×100), which helps identify your largest expense category at a glance.

Why Track Daily Expenses?

Consistent expense tracking is one of the most effective ways to build better financial habits. It helps identify unnecessary spending, supports monthly budget planning, and makes it easier to save toward specific goals by showing exactly where adjustments can be made.
